Job Duties: Arolco Engineering Solutions manufactures for a wide range of customers throughout Ireland and beyond. This established family engineering firm are seeking an Operator with some relevant experience in both CNC and Manual Turning, Milling, Grinding and other Machine shop processes. The work is more interesting than a normal CNC shop, as volumes are limited and the Company makes a wide variety of components.The main activities of our Machinists are:To work in machine shop producing assembling components and products from drawings, sketches or samples provided by customers and the Arolco technical team.Operate various machines (lathes, mills etc), ensuring appropriate quality and within budget times.Assist in other duties within the Machine shop eg handling of materials, machine clean-downs, maintenance etc.See more info at: https://arolcoengineeringsolutions.com/general-operative/
Qualifications / Experience: Key Skills Required:Experience of machine operation.Ability to communicate and work with others as well as working on own.Respond flexibly to change.Good understanding of manual handling practices.The ideal candidate to join our team should offer:An excellent attitude to work and experience of working at a fast pace.A flexible approach to work in order to meet business needs.An understanding of engineering drawings and a strong emphasis on quality.A strong team ethic and willingness to communicate effectively within other employees.Willingness to take on new challenges and an ability to prioritise workflow in order to perform effectively.Good understanding of Health and Safety at work and a willingness to adhere to our safety at work policy.
